Yanıtlar:
Altında bir göz atın / var / cache / yum dizininde.
Bir çeşit oto temizleme işlemi olmadıkça orada olmalılar. Yaparsanız, bu komutu deneyin:
find /var/cache/yum -iname '*.rpm' –
Orada hiçbir şey yoksa, /etc/yum.conf dosyasındaki cachedir değişkenine bakın ve paketleri depolamak için geçerli dizinin ne olduğuna bakın. Ayrıca, tmpwatch veya başka bir günlük cron temizleme işleminin / var / cache / yum öğesini temizlemesi olabilir.
Rpm önbellek dizini konumu şurada bulunabilir: /etc/yum.conf
cachedir=/var/cache/yum/$basearch/$releasever
Kırmızı şapka sürümünüze bağlı olarak $basearch
ve $releasever
değerlerini değiştirmelisiniz .
Yüklemeden sonra rpm önbelleğini korumak istiyorsanız, önbellek değeri 1 olarak ayarlanmalıdır:
/etc/yum.conf
set
keepcache=1
Ayrıca, yalnızca rpms'nin önbellek dizinine indirilmesine ancak kurulmamasına neden olan yum için indirme eklentisini yükleyebilirsiniz.
yum install yum-plugin-downloadonly
O zaman --downloadonly
bayrakla kullanın .
yum install --downloadonly -y wireshark
Ardından, rpms’leri önbellek dizininde /etc/yum.conf
Örneğin cachedir=/var/tmp/yum/cache/$basearch/$releasever
Rpm'nin arka planda indirildiği bir baseurl'e karşı yum kullandığınızı farz ediyorum. Yüklemeden sonra otomatik olarak silinen indirilen devir sayısını koruyabilirsiniz.
keepcache = 1 cachedir = / XXX / XXX ---> seçiminizi
Şimdi indirilen rpm seçtiğiniz önbellekte kaydedilecektir. Bundan kendi deponuzu oluşturabilirsiniz.
yum reinstall --downloadonly